I have a Ruger MKII M77 in 06' and with nothing other than a Timney trigger and a Nikon Buckmaster 3x9 and I was shooting well under an inch. My load was 59 grains of IMR 4831 with a Sierra boattail on top with Winchester primers and brass. They did the job on deer and were pretty flat shooting as well, I don't remember the exact chrono numbers off the top of my head now because my father uses the rifle these days and I use a .270 for my deer hunting......I haven't had the gun in my possesion for about 4 years. I do remember it was a pretty hot load though IIRC but I would have to look it up in my reloading books.
I also shoot the AccuBond in my .270 now and am VERY impressed with it so far......if I could start loads again with the 06' I would probably base them on this bullet in the 150 grain.
